Why We Climb Mountains

You cannot stay at the summit forever.
So why bother in the first place?
Simply just this:
What is above knows what is below.
But what is below does not know what is above.
One climbs.
One sees.
One descends.
One sees no longer, but one has seen.
There is an art to conducting oneself in the lower regions, by memory of what one has seen higher up.
What one can no longer see, one can at least remember.

- Renee Duval
